How it's made

Every Stickman: Epic Legends episode follows a clear production pipeline — from a story idea to a finished animation published on YouTube. Here is Gene Kelly Boyle's six-step process.

  1. 1

    Concept & story

    Every animation starts with an idea. I shape it into a clear story beat — the action, the joke, or the moment — that will drive the scene.

  2. 2

    Storyboard

    I block out the key poses and camera angles as a storyboard, planning the timing and cinematic framing before any animation begins.

  3. 3

    Animation

    Using Adobe Animate, I bring the characters to life frame by frame, applying traditional animation principles for fluid, expressive motion.

  4. 4

    Backgrounds & compositing

    Scenes are layered with backgrounds and effects in After Effects, combining foreground, midground, and background for depth.

  5. 5

    Editing & sound

    I edit the sequences together, add sound and music, and tune the comedic and cinematic timing in post-production.

  6. 6

    Publish

    The finished episode or short is exported and published to the GK Animates YouTube channel for the audience to enjoy.
